Abstract: The emph{large rank} of a finite semigroup Gamma, denoted by r5(Gamma), is the least number n such that every subset of Gamma with n elements generates Gamma. Howie and Ribeiro showed that r5(Gamma)=|V|+1, where V is a largest proper subsemigroup of Gamma. This work considers the complementary concept of subsemigroups, called emph{prime subsets}, and gives an alternative approach to find the large rank of a finite semigroup. In this connection, the paper provides a shorter proof of Howie and Ribeiro's result about the large rank of Brandt semigroups. Further, this work obtains the large rank of the semigroup of order-preserving singular selfmaps.
